summaryrefslogtreecommitdiff
path: root/.github
diff options
context:
space:
mode:
authorDonatas Abraitis <donatas@opensourcerouting.org>2023-01-09 21:33:39 +0200
committerDonatas Abraitis <donatas@opensourcerouting.org>2023-01-09 21:33:39 +0200
commited3a0c3bfbda00d839d20d3361e2f343f9fb91ca (patch)
tree9e1eff606ec779cf9559ff3b8052fdbb390a6459 /.github
parent61615e4dfd377dd40265591f37531079e48863d1 (diff)
github: Use quay.io as docker registry for github action generated images
Signed-off-by: Donatas Abraitis <donatas@opensourcerouting.org>
Diffstat (limited to '.github')
-rw-r--r--.github/workflows/docker-daily-master.yml7
-rw-r--r--.github/workflows/docker-stable.yml7
2 files changed, 8 insertions, 6 deletions
diff --git a/.github/workflows/docker-daily-master.yml b/.github/workflows/docker-daily-master.yml
index 5b521a870d..90bd23678d 100644
--- a/.github/workflows/docker-daily-master.yml
+++ b/.github/workflows/docker-daily-master.yml
@@ -38,8 +38,9 @@ jobs:
- name: Login to Docker Hub
uses: docker/login-action@v2
with:
- username: ${{ secrets.DOCKERHUB_USERNAME }}
- password: ${{ secrets.DOCKERHUB_TOKEN }}
+ registry: quay.io
+ username: ${{ secrets.QUAY_USERNAME }}
+ password: ${{ secrets.QUAY_ROBOT_TOKEN }}
- name: Build and push
uses: docker/build-push-action@v3
@@ -47,6 +48,6 @@ jobs:
context: .
file: ./docker/alpine/Dockerfile
push: true
- tags: ${{ secrets.DOCKERHUB_USERNAME }}/frr:master
+ tags: ${{ secrets.QUAY_USERNAME }}/frr:master
build-args: PKGVER=${{ steps.vars.outputs.date }}
platforms: linux/amd64,linux/arm64,linux/arm/v7
diff --git a/.github/workflows/docker-stable.yml b/.github/workflows/docker-stable.yml
index 1e069a722e..ad69e0e415 100644
--- a/.github/workflows/docker-stable.yml
+++ b/.github/workflows/docker-stable.yml
@@ -39,8 +39,9 @@ jobs:
- name: Login to Docker Hub
uses: docker/login-action@v2
with:
- username: ${{ secrets.DOCKERHUB_USERNAME }}
- password: ${{ secrets.DOCKERHUB_TOKEN }}
+ registry: quay.io
+ username: ${{ secrets.QUAY_USERNAME }}
+ password: ${{ secrets.QUAY_ROBOT_TOKEN }}
- name: Build and push
uses: docker/build-push-action@v3
@@ -48,6 +49,6 @@ jobs:
context: .
file: ./docker/alpine/Dockerfile
push: true
- tags: ${{ secrets.DOCKERHUB_USERNAME }}/frr:v${{ steps.vars.outputs.frr_version }}
+ tags: ${{ secrets.QUAY_USERNAME }}/frr:v${{ steps.vars.outputs.frr_version }}
build-args: PKGVER=${{ steps.vars.outputs.date }}
platforms: linux/amd64,linux/arm64,linux/arm/v7